活动介绍

云数据库服务选择与迁移:最佳策略指南

立即解锁
发布时间: 2024-12-29 05:44:19 阅读量: 70 订阅数: 24
![云数据库服务选择与迁移:最佳策略指南](https://ucc.alicdn.com/pic/developer-ecology/a06cd901c73041fd88b26284c05036ba.png) # 摘要 本文全面探讨了云数据库服务的多个方面,从服务概述到实战应用,再到未来趋势与挑战。文章首先介绍了云数据库服务的关键特性及其在业务用例中的应用,接着深入讨论了如何评估现有数据库架构并制定有效的迁移策略。实战应用章节着重于云原生数据库解决方案的构建,灾难恢复与高可用性设计,以及数据库服务的监控和日志分析。最后,文章展望了新兴技术在云数据库中的应用,分析了面临的安全威胁和防护措施,并提出了管理的最佳实践,旨在为读者提供全面的云数据库服务知识体系和实践指南。 # 关键字 云数据库服务;性能与扩展性;安全性与合规性;灾难恢复;自动化管理;边缘计算 参考资源链接:[西南交大云计算实践:单机与多机Hadoop搭建及WordCount实验](https://wenku.csdn.net/doc/5ejpwsm1f0?spm=1055.2635.3001.10343) # 1. 云数据库服务概述 云数据库服务是云计算生态系统中不可或缺的一环,它们提供了数据存储、处理和分析的能力,使得企业可以更加灵活和高效地管理数据。这种服务模式通过网络将数据库功能以按需付费的形式提供给用户,极大地降低了企业运营和维护数据库的复杂性。云数据库支持水平和垂直扩展,满足了不同规模企业的需求,无论是初创公司还是大型企业,都能在云数据库服务中找到合适的解决方案。本章将概述云数据库的基本概念、分类和其在现代IT架构中的地位,为进一步深入探讨云数据库服务打下坚实的基础。 # 2. 评估云数据库服务需求 ## 2.1 云数据库服务的关键特性 ### 性能与扩展性 在云数据库服务的决策过程中,性能和扩展性是基础性考量因素。对于现代云数据库服务来说,其性能通常与传统数据库不相上下,甚至在某些方面具有显著的优势。关键在于云数据库能够提供弹性的资源分配,这使得资源能够根据实时工作负载的需求动态调整,如CPU、内存、存储等。这意味着在负载高峰期间,系统可以自动分配更多资源以保持性能,而在负载较低时则减少资源分配以节省成本。 #### 关键点分析: - **横向扩展能力**:云数据库支持横向扩展,能够通过增加节点来提升处理能力。 - **自动化的缩放**:实现自动化的弹性缩放,无需人工干预即可根据实际需求调整资源。 - **性能基准测试**:定期进行性能测试以了解云数据库性能的瓶颈和优化点。 ### 安全性与合规性 在考虑云数据库服务时,安全性是不可忽视的关键特性。安全性问题不仅涉及数据本身,还包括数据的传输、存储和访问等多个环节。合规性则涉及到数据保护法规的遵守,例如GDPR或HIPAA等国际和地区性法规。 #### 关键点分析: - **数据加密**:数据在传输和静止时都应该被加密处理。 - **访问控制**:应实施细粒度的访问控制,确保只有授权用户可以访问敏感数据。 - **合规性审计**:定期进行合规性审计,确保云数据库服务满足相关法规要求。 ### 成本效益分析 云数据库服务的一个主要卖点是其可预测的成本模型和灵活性。企业可以根据实际的使用量付费,而不必前期投入大量资金购买昂贵的硬件设备。此外,由于云服务提供商的规模经济,资源的单位成本往往比自建数据中心更具成本效益。 #### 关键点分析: - **按需付费模型**:根据实际使用量支付费用,避免了传统资源预配置的浪费。 - **长期成本预测**:考虑长期使用可能带来的折扣和节约。 - **成本效益计算**:估算云数据库与传统数据库的成本差异,包括维护、电力和冷却成本等。 ## 2.2 业务用例与服务模型对比 ### 事务处理与数据分析 不同的业务场景对数据库有不同的需求。例如,事务处理系统需要数据库能够快速响应大量的小事务,同时保证数据的完整性和一致性。而数据分析系统则可能更重视对大量数据的快速处理能力,可能需要批处理或并行处理技术。 #### 关键点分析: - **事务处理系统**:关注事务的ACID(原子性、一致性、隔离性、持久性)特性。 - **数据分析系统**:重视数据的批量处理和分析效率,如使用分布式数据库架构。 ### 多租户需求与定制化服务 云数据库服务的一个重要优势是支持多租户架构,这意味着可以在同一个数据库实例上为多个客户或业务单元提供服务,同时保持数据的隔离。同时,云数据库服务提供商通常会提供定制化服务以满足特定客户需求。 #### 关键点分析: - **多租户架构**:分析如何在共享数据库实例中实现数据隔离。 - **定制化服务**:评估提供商是否能够根据特定业务需求提供定制化解决方案。 ### 开源数据库解决方案对比 开源数据库如MySQL、PostgreSQL等在云环境中同样流行。选择开源数据库的优势包括成本效益、社区支持和灵活性,但同时也要考虑其在云服务中的性能和扩展性。 #### 关键点分析: - **开源与商业数据库比较**:对比开源和商业云数据库的性能、功能和成本。 - **社区和生态系统**:考虑开源数据库的社区和生态系统是否强大,以及是否能获得足够的技术支持。 ## 2.3 选择云数据库服务的考虑因素 ### 兼容性与迁移策略 在选择云数据库服务时,兼容性是一个重要的考量因素。尤其是对于那些已有传统数据库的企业,选择一个与现有数据库兼容或易于迁移的云数据库服务将极大地简化迁移过程。 #### 关键点分析: - **数据迁移工具**:研究云服务提供商是否提供工具来简化迁移过程。 - **迁移后的兼容性**:确保迁移后应用能够无缝运行,以及数据格式保持一致性。 ### 供应商支持与服务等级协议 选择云数据库服务时,供应商的支持和服务等级协议(SLA)是不可忽视的。SLA通常包含服务可用性、维护时间窗口、数据备份和灾难恢复等关键参数,而供应商支持的质量将直接影响服务体验。 #### 关键点分析: - **SLA条款**:认真阅读和理解SLA条款,确保其满足业务需求。 - **供应商的信誉和服务质量**:考虑供应商的市场地位、历史记录和客户评价。 ### 社区与生态系统参与度 对于采用开源数据库的企业来说,强大的社区和生态系统可以提供丰富的资源和支持。云数据库服务的社区参与度和生态系统建设情况也影响着技术更新速度、问题解决能力以及额外资源的获取。 #### 关键点分析: - **社区贡献**:评估云服务提供商对开源社区的贡献,如代码提交、文档贡献等。 - **合作伙伴网络**:了解云服务提供商的合作伙伴网络,这可能提供额外的专业服务和支持。 在接下来的章节中,我们将进一步探讨云数据库迁移策略和工具,以及如何具体实施迁移计划,确保平稳过渡到云数据库服务。 # 3. 云数据库迁移策略和工具 随着企业数字化转型的加速,云数据库迁移已经成为IT团队面临的常见任务。本章节将深入探讨评估现有数据库架构、规划和执行迁移、以及迁移后的优化与调优等多个方面,帮助读者理解如何高效地完成云数据库迁移,并确保数据的一致性、安全性和性能。 ## 3.1 评估现有数据库架构 在开始迁移之前,对现有数据库架构进行全面评估是至关重要的。这包括理解现有架构的存储机制、索引策略,以及应用程序对数据库的依赖程度。通过基准测试来评估性能指标,以便为迁移后的预
corwn 最低0.47元/天 解锁专栏
赠100次下载
继续阅读 点击查看下一篇
profit 400次 会员资源下载次数
profit 300万+ 优质博客文章
profit 1000万+ 优质下载资源
profit 1000万+ 优质文库回答
复制全文

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
最低0.47元/天 解锁专栏
赠100次下载
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
千万级 优质文库回答免费看
专栏简介
西南交通大学云计算作业 2 专栏深入探讨了云计算领域的各个方面,为读者提供了全面的知识和实践指南。从负载均衡的奥秘到容器化革命,再到云安全策略和云原生应用开发,该专栏涵盖了云计算的各个核心概念。此外,它还提供了有关大数据融合、云数据库服务、云服务监控和日志管理以及云服务提供商选择的深入见解。通过结合理论知识和实际应用,该专栏旨在帮助读者充分利用云计算的优势,构建高效、安全和可扩展的云解决方案。

最新推荐

从近似程度推导近似秩下界

# 从近似程度推导近似秩下界 ## 1. 近似秩下界与通信应用 ### 1.1 近似秩下界推导 通过一系列公式推导得出近似秩的下界。相关公式如下: - (10.34) - (10.37) 进行了不等式推导,其中 (10.35) 成立是因为对于所有 \(x,y \in \{ -1,1\}^{3n}\),有 \(R_{xy} \cdot (M_{\psi})_{x,y} > 0\);(10.36) 成立是由于 \(\psi\) 的平滑性,即对于所有 \(x,y \in \{ -1,1\}^{3n}\),\(|\psi(x, y)| > 2^d \cdot 2^{-6n}\);(10.37) 由

区块链集成供应链与医疗数据管理系统的优化研究

# 区块链集成供应链与医疗数据管理系统的优化研究 ## 1. 区块链集成供应链的优化工作 在供应链管理领域,区块链技术的集成带来了诸多优化方案。以下是近期相关优化工作的总结: | 应用 | 技术 | | --- | --- | | 数据清理过程 | 基于新交叉点更新的鲸鱼算法(WNU) | | 食品供应链 | 深度学习网络(长短期记忆网络,LSTM) | | 食品供应链溯源系统 | 循环神经网络和遗传算法 | | 多级供应链生产分配(碳税政策下) | 混合整数非线性规划和分布式账本区块链方法 | | 区块链安全供应链网络的路线优化 | 遗传算法 | | 药品供应链 | 深度学习 | 这些技

量子物理相关资源与概念解析

# 量子物理相关资源与概念解析 ## 1. 参考书籍 在量子物理的学习与研究中,有许多经典的参考书籍,以下是部分书籍的介绍: |序号|作者|书名|出版信息|ISBN| | ---- | ---- | ---- | ---- | ---- | |[1]| M. Abramowitz 和 I.A. Stegun| Handbook of Mathematical Functions| Dover, New York, 1972年第10次印刷| 0 - 486 - 61272 - 4| |[2]| D. Bouwmeester, A.K. Ekert, 和 A. Zeilinger| The Ph

元宇宙与AR/VR在特殊教育中的应用及安全隐私问题

### 元宇宙与AR/VR在特殊教育中的应用及安全隐私问题 #### 元宇宙在特殊教育中的应用与挑战 元宇宙平台在特殊教育发展中具有独特的特性,旨在为残疾学生提供可定制、沉浸式、易获取且个性化的学习和发展体验,从而改善他们的学习成果。然而,在实际应用中,元宇宙技术面临着诸多挑战。 一方面,要确保基于元宇宙的技术在设计和实施过程中能够促进所有学生的公平和包容,避免加剧现有的不平等现象和强化学习发展中的偏见。另一方面,大规模实施基于元宇宙的特殊教育虚拟体验解决方案成本高昂且安全性较差。学校和教育机构需要采购新的基础设施、软件及VR设备,还会产生培训、维护和支持等持续成本。 解决这些关键技术挑

利用GeoGebra增强现实技术学习抛物面知识

### GeoGebra AR在数学学习中的应用与效果分析 #### 1. 符号学视角下的学生学习情况 在初步任务结束后的集体讨论中,学生们面临着一项挑战:在不使用任何动态几何软件,仅依靠纸和笔的情况下,将一些等高线和方程与对应的抛物面联系起来。从学生S1的发言“在第一个练习的图形表示中,我们做得非常粗略,即使现在,我们仍然不确定我们给出的答案……”可以看出,不借助GeoGebra AR或GeoGebra 3D,识别抛物面的特征对学生来说更为复杂。 而当提及GeoGebra时,学生S1表示“使用GeoGebra,你可以旋转图像,这很有帮助”。学生S3也指出“从上方看,抛物面与平面的切割已经

使用GameKit创建多人游戏

### 利用 GameKit 创建多人游戏 #### 1. 引言 在为游戏添加了 Game Center 的一些基本功能后,现在可以将游戏功能扩展到支持通过 Game Center 进行在线多人游戏。在线多人游戏可以让玩家与真实的人对战,增加游戏的受欢迎程度,同时也带来更多乐趣。Game Center 中有两种类型的多人游戏:实时游戏和回合制游戏,本文将重点介绍自动匹配的回合制游戏。 #### 2. 请求回合制匹配 在玩家开始或加入多人游戏之前,需要先发出请求。可以使用 `GKTurnBasedMatchmakerViewController` 类及其对应的 `GKTurnBasedMat

探索人体与科技融合的前沿:从可穿戴设备到脑机接口

# 探索人体与科技融合的前沿:从可穿戴设备到脑机接口 ## 1. 耳部交互技术:EarPut的创新与潜力 在移动交互领域,减少界面的视觉需求,实现无视觉交互是一大挑战。EarPut便是应对这一挑战的创新成果,它支持单手和无视觉的移动交互。通过触摸耳部表面、拉扯耳垂、在耳部上下滑动手指或捂住耳朵等动作,就能实现不同的交互功能,例如通过拉扯耳垂实现开关命令,上下滑动耳朵调节音量,捂住耳朵实现静音。 EarPut的应用场景广泛,可作为移动设备的遥控器(特别是在播放音乐时)、控制家用电器(如电视或光源)以及用于移动游戏。不过,目前EarPut仍处于研究和原型阶段,尚未有商业化产品推出。 除了Ea

由于提供的内容仅为“以下”,没有具体的英文内容可供翻译和缩写创作博客,请你提供第38章的英文具体内容,以便我按照要求完成博客创作。

由于提供的内容仅为“以下”,没有具体的英文内容可供翻译和缩写创作博客,请你提供第38章的英文具体内容,以便我按照要求完成博客创作。 请你提供第38章的英文具体内容,同时给出上半部分的具体内容(目前仅为告知无具体英文内容需提供的提示),这样我才能按照要求输出下半部分。

人工智能与混合现实技术在灾害预防中的应用与挑战

### 人工智能与混合现实在灾害预防中的应用 #### 1. 技术应用与可持续发展目标 在当今科技飞速发展的时代,人工智能(AI)和混合现实(如VR/AR)技术正逐渐展现出巨大的潜力。实施这些技术的应用,有望助力实现可持续发展目标11。该目标要求,依据2015 - 2030年仙台减少灾害风险框架(SFDRR),增加“采用并实施综合政策和计划,以实现包容、资源高效利用、缓解和适应气候变化、增强抗灾能力的城市和人类住区数量”,并在各级层面制定和实施全面的灾害风险管理。 这意味着,通过AI和VR/AR技术的应用,可以更好地规划城市和人类住区,提高资源利用效率,应对气候变化带来的挑战,增强对灾害的

黎曼zeta函数与高斯乘性混沌

### 黎曼zeta函数与高斯乘性混沌 在数学领域中,黎曼zeta函数和高斯乘性混沌是两个重要的研究对象,它们之间存在着紧密的联系。下面我们将深入探讨相关内容。 #### 1. 对数相关高斯场 在研究中,我们发现协方差函数具有平移不变性,并且在对角线上存在对数奇异性。这种具有对数奇异性的随机广义函数在高斯过程的研究中被广泛关注,被称为高斯对数相关场。 有几个方面的证据表明临界线上$\log(\zeta)$的平移具有对数相关的统计性质: - 理论启发:从蒙哥马利 - 基廷 - 斯奈思的观点来看,在合适的尺度上,zeta函数可以建模为大型随机矩阵的特征多项式。 - 实际研究结果:布尔加德、布